Nutrient Comparison: Native Persimmons VS Baked Potato Flesh per 14 oz
Compare the macro and micronutrient content in 14 oz of Native Persimmons versus 14 oz of Baked Potato Flesh to make informed dietary choices. Explore their nutritional differences and benefits.
Lets compare vitamin content per 14 ounces of Native Persimmons vs Baked Potato Flesh:
- 14 ounces of Native Persimmons have 5.2 times more Vitamin C than Baked Potato Flesh.
- Both Raw Native Persimmons as well as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t have insufficient amounts of Vitamin B12 in 14 ounces.
Comparing minerals per 14 ounces for Native Persimmons vs Baked Potato Flesh:
- 14 ounces of Native Persimmons have 5.4 times more Calcium and 7.1 times more Iron than Baked Potato Flesh.
- While 14 oz of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t contain 1.9 times more Phosphorus and 1.3 times more Potassium than Raw Native Persimmons.
- 14 ounces of Baked Potato Flesh lack sufficient amounts of Calcium
Comparison of macro-nutrients per 14 ounces:
- 14 ounces of Native Persimmons have 1.4 times more Energy and 1.6 times more Carbohydrate than Baked Potato Flesh.
- While 14 oz of Baked Potatoes Flesh no Salt contain 2.5 times more Protein than Raw Native Persimmons.
- 14 ounces of Native Persimmons provide inadequate amounts of Protein
